Austin Brown is an Instagram star and singer who has gained popularity by posting song covers with fellow artists and influencers on his social media. He began singing at the age of seven and has since amassed over 280,000 followers on his imaustinbrown Instagram account. In April 2018, he covered "FourFiveSeconds" by Rihanna, Kanye West, and Paul McCartney, and in May of the same year, he sang "3:15" with Greg Marks and Bryce Xavier. His collaborative spirit extends to his friendship with Tayler Holder, with whom he posted a music-playing video on Easter in 2018. He also performed his song "Dream Girl" live at Famous Birthdays in May 2019 and appeared in the music video for Jules LeBlanc's "Picture This."

Career & Family Life

In May 2019, Austin released his debut original music album titled "Chapter 1: In Betweenin'" under the artist name AUSTN, marking a significant milestone in his musical career. His family, including his parents Suzi and Nick Brown and his three siblings Karlee, Jordan, and Mckenna, along with their dog Torin, has been a supportive presence throughout his journey.
